Charity classifications- chance to feedback

The Charity Commission is currently reviewing the data it collects from charities about what they do, how they do it, and who they help.

To be a proactive and risk led regulator, the Commission needs to be able to segment the charity sector so they can analyse how different charities are affected by risks, tailor their advice and issue targeted messaging.

User testing will take place throughout April 2022 to ensure the codes are fit for purpose and charities are able to classify themselves.

The codes will be reviewed as needed based on the feedback from this testing.
